Summary
Citigroup Inc. (C) filed an 8-K on February 17, 2015, to announce a significant change in its Board of Directors. Effective July 1, 2015, Peter Blair Henry will join the Board as a director. Mr. Henry brings extensive academic and leadership experience, currently serving as the Dean of New York University’s Leonard N. Stern School of Business. The company confirmed that Mr. Henry meets all independence requirements as per Citigroup's Corporate Governance Guidelines and applicable regulations. His appointment is a strategic move to enhance board expertise and governance. Investors should note that Mr. Henry's term will commence later in the year, and he has not yet been assigned to any board committees. His compensation will align with the standard practices for non-employee directors.
